We all know about length x girth squared divided by 800 to get a weight estimate on a marlin.
There is another quicker measurement you can use.
At the very base of the tail measure the circumference and multiply by a factor of 10 to get approximate weight in pounds.
In 1998 we weighed a 78-1/2# White at the Open that measured 7-1/2 inch's at the base of the tail. Using this formula approximate weight was 75 #'s. The actual weight was 78-1/2 #'s.
